Former Midrand LFA top striker wins Gauteng league with Supersport United

In his maiden season, Gugulethu Nkosi managed to help Supersport United win the Gauteng Development League after scoring six goals in games.

The future of former Midrand Local Football Association (MLFA) goal poacher Gugulethu ‘Gugu’ Nkosi is on an upward trajectory.

This comes after he won the Gauteng Development League (GDL) with his current side, Supersport United’s U17 team.
Nkosi (17), from Clayville, also plays for the U19 side and joined Matsatsantsa-a-Pitori in the middle of the season early this year from MLFA champions, Neasm Academy.
This is after guiding the Academy to the MLFA triumph, having bagged an impressive 33 goals tally in 34 matches, almost a 100% scoring record. He was duly crowned Player of the Season and Top Goal Scorer respectively.

The scoring feat caught the attention of united and eventually helped them clinch the GDL in style after he bagged 6 goals in 8 games.

“To be honest I never thought I would achieve such greatness but with God’s will I conquered at the end. At the moment I’m not happy with my goal tally and it seems like I might have forgotten my scoring boots at home. I am happy I managed to score 6 goals in the competitions,” said young Gugulethu.

The Grade 11 learner from Noordwyk Secondary School says he harbours ambitions of being a well-known striker full of hunger for goals. Gugulethu says he would also like to represent Bafana Bafana.

“My favourite striker locally is Peter Shalulile of [Mamelodi] Sundowns because of how he plays and positions himself. And internationally, it is Erling Haaland of Manchester City. I just really love the way he maintains his position and his movements on and off the ball. If I manage to play like him, I can bring back my old self to score goals,” he added
